database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
ㆍPost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
PostgreSQL Q&A 9532 게시물 읽기
No. 9532
oracle rowid
작성자
강성구(aend9216)
작성일
2015-03-20 14:37ⓒ
2015-03-20 17:38ⓜ
조회수
10,195

oracle에 rowid에 해당되는 postgresql는 어떤것인지 궁금합니다..

[데이타입력한순서을 알아보기위함입니다]

rowid(oracle) = ctid(postgresql) 인것같은데 맞나요??

이 글에 대한 댓글이 총 4건 있습니다.

 oracle에서도 입력순서를 rowid가 보장해 주나요? reorgnize table시 변경되지 않나요?

기본적인 seqeunce를 사용하지 못하는 이유가 있는 것인지요?

 

아싸가오리님이 2015-03-20 18:25에 작성한 댓글입니다. Edit

제가 알기로는 rowid는 고유값으로 변하는 않는 것으로 알고 있으며

postgresql에서는 ctid가 유사한 역할을 수행하지만

이것은 각 row가 저장된 페이지와 block정보를 나타내는 것으로

DML 작업에 의해서 변할 수 있어서 의미가 똑같다고 할 수는 없습니다.

결론적으로 rowid와 동일한 기능은 postgresql에서는 없는것으로 알고 있습니다.

김주왕(kimjuking)님이 2015-03-20 18:32에 작성한 댓글입니다.
이 댓글은 2015-03-20 18:33에 마지막으로 수정되었습니다.

rowid가 어떠한 경우에도 불변이라고 하는 좋은 정보 얻어갑니다.

아싸가오리님이 2015-03-21 07:57에 작성한 댓글입니다. Edit

oracle에서 reorg할때는 변경되긴 한다고 하네요 ㅋ

 

김주왕(kimjuking)님이 2015-03-23 10:39에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
95352015년 4월 모임 후기 [5]
김상기
2015-04-03
10316
9534postgresql 백업 및 복구에 대한 메뉴얼 [1]
김연오
2015-03-26
10615
9533jdbc 관련 질문드립니다. [1]
궁금
2015-03-24
10851
9532oracle rowid [4]
강성구
2015-03-20
10195
9531다른 컴퓨터에서 접속하려면? [1]
전상도
2015-03-17
9897
9530한국 PostgreSQL 사용자 모임을 가지려고 합니다. [8]
김상기
2015-03-16
11777
9529auth_delay [1]
김광호
2015-03-09
10990
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2023 DSN, All rights reserved.
작업시간: 0.053초, 이곳 서비스는
	PostgreSQL v16.1로 자료를 관리합니다